KMI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2017 in Review

977 of the 4,012 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Kinder Morgan (KMI) for Q3 2017, worth a combined $26.3B — up 2% from $25.8B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 89 funds closed out of KMI and 69 opened new positions — a net loss of 20 holders — while 445 trimmed existing stakes and 332 added.

The largest buyer was Wellington Management Group, adding an estimated $507M. The largest seller was Brookfield Corp, exiting entirely with an estimated $208M sold.
